House justice panel to probe US' extradition request for Quiboloy
A written request from Akbayan Rep. Perci Cendaña prompted the investigation in aid of legislation.
"There is an overwhelming public interest and concern over the process by which extradition requests are received, evaluated, and acted upon. It is imperative that Congress, through your Committee, provide a forum where concerned agencies may clarify the status of the present request, explain the legal and procedural steps involved, and identify any gaps or ambiguities in our existing laws and treaties," according to the lawmaker's letter.
